Abstract

This paper presents a collaborative research, based on the work of a steering committee in charge of implementing an innovative training scheme to support the equestrian artists' (EA) professionalisation. The article analyses the exchanges in the five meetings from this committee with regard to the concept of professionalisation and the actor-network theory. The results show that the steering committee constitutes a relevant socio-scientific space to study the two heuristic and praxeological dimensions of this technological research. This space allows, under ethical conditions, not only the understanding of the institutional, political, social, cultural and economic stakes of the EA world but also the co-construction of a relevant training scheme and the production of results in an epistemic nature on the EAs' professionalisation process.
